Output 7f03093372292966132e9ec93050953509f75ed75b5a86ec8eda01f208296bf0:10

value
615355
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6c8b3dfe41a48c5a6de81441761e295b17965c2 OP_EQUAL
address
3QBtaoDMqgUnuX7r3ycYuET2mTArhPf585
transaction
7f03093372292966132e9ec93050953509f75ed75b5a86ec8eda01f208296bf0
confirmations
305229
spent
true